Examining the impact of recency bias on investment strategies

recency bias

Recency bias is a psychological phenomenon that affects the decision-making process of investors. It refers to the tendency of individuals to place more importance on recent events or information when making investment decisions, rather than considering the long-term historical data. The tightening of ESG regulations: what it means for ESG

ESG regulations

The proposal of US Securities and Exchange Commision (SEC) to make companies disclose their climate risks, their greenhouse gas emissions and other environmental metrics and in doing so tightening ESG regulations has caused an uproar in the corporate and investing worlds.
